The Magic Nutrients
Our cold-pressed rosehip oil is made from 100% pure and organic Rosa Canina seeds. Here’s a closer look at the key ingredients that make it so magical:
- Omega-6 and Omega-9 Fatty Acids: They help to maintain your skin’s moisture and protect against environmental damage. They’re crucial for keeping your skin moisturized and supple.
- Provitamin A (Retinoic Acid): Known for its skin-renewing properties, provitamin A promotes cell turnover, reduces the appearance of scars and wrinkles, and boosts collagen production.
- Vitamin C: This powerful antioxidant reduces hyperpigmentation, protects against free radical damage, brightens your skin, and ensures a healthy and radiant complexion.

How to Use Cold-Pressed Rosehip Oil
Incorporating our cold-pressed rosehip oil into your routine is a breeze. Here are some easy ways to get started:
- For Your Face: After cleansing and toning, apply a few drops to your face & neck and gently massage in upward circular motions. You can use it alone or mix it with your favorite moisturizer.
- For Your Hair: Warm a few drops of rosehip oil between your palms and massage it into your scalp. Leave it on for at least 30 minutes (or overnight for better results) and wash it out with a gentle shampoo. You can also apply a small amount to the ends of your hair for added shine.
- For Your Body: It can also be used as a moisturizer to dampen skin after showering. This helps to keep your skin soft and moisturized.
